Huddart takes its name from the street on which
Pulteney distillery is located, which in turn is named after Captain Joseph Huddart, a hydrographer who had provided maps and charts for the British Fisheries Society - the builders of Pulteneytown and its harbour. He was also for a period a Director of the British Fisheries Society. Inspired by Old Pulteney 1989, Huddart has been matured next to the sea, first in fine American oak ex-bourbon casks then finished in ex-peated malt casks
This deep golden single malt brims with mellow wood smoke and burnt toffee on the nose with subtle peat fire notes. Honey and crisp green apple lead to freshly ground spices and smooth vanilla.
